Simple, reliable & efficient distributed task queue in Go by hibiken

Simple, reliable, and efficient distributed task queue in Go

task-queuegobackground-jobsredisasynchronous-tasksworker-poolgolang
Verdict 69/100 health $4.13/mo cheapest, hetzner 2/5 setup difficulty Last release 3 months ago

Self-host Simple, reliable & efficient distributed task queue in Go on hetzner CAX11 for $4.13/mo.

Health score
69 /100
6-dim composite
Self-hosts from
$4.13 /mo
hetzner · CAX11
Difficulty
2 /5
Docker + read README
GitHub stars
13k
929 forks

About Simple, reliable & efficient distributed task queue in Go

From the project's README at github.com/hibiken/asynq. Lightly cleaned for readability; for the full source see the upstream repo.

[](https://godoc.org/github.com/hibiken/asynq) [](https://goreportcard.com/report/github.com/hibiken/asynq)

[](https://opensource.org/licenses/MIT) [](https://gitter.im/go-asynq/community)

Asynq is a Go library for queueing tasks and processing them asynchronously with workers. It's backed by Redis and is designed to be scalable yet easy to get started.

Highlevel overview of how Asynq works: Client puts tasks on a queue Server pulls tasks off queues and starts a worker goroutine for each task Tasks are processed concurrently by multiple workers

Health score breakdown

6-dimension composite. See methodology for formula and weights.

activity
58
maturity
100
community
74
security
70
sustainability
100
adoption
37

Adoption signals

Real-world usage data, pulled from each registry. The bigger the numbers, the more battle-tested the project.

SignalValueSource
GitHub stars 13k github.com/hibiken/asynq
GitHub forks 929 github.com/hibiken/asynq

Release & maintenance

Is this project actively maintained, or about to die? Check the recency of last commit and last release.

Project age6.5 yearssince Nov 2019
Last commit23 days agoApr 14, 2026
Releases shipped32last: 3 months ago
Funding links2declared by maintainers

Self-hosting cost across providers

Detected requirements: 4GB RAM, 40GB disk minimum. Cheapest plan per provider that meets the requirement.

ProviderPlanSpecsMonthly
hetzner CAX11 2c · 4GB · 40GB $4.13 USD Deploy →
vultr VC2 1c · 1GB · 25GB $5 USD Deploy →
linode Nanode 1GB 1c · 1GB · 25GB $5.12 USD Deploy →
digitalocean Basic Regular 1GB 1c · 1GB · 25GB $6 USD Deploy →

What people say on Hacker News

Replaces these paid SaaS

Simple, reliable & efficient distributed task queue in Go is one of the open-source alternatives to:

Redis Cloud alternatives

Ready to self-host Simple, reliable & efficient distributed task queue in Go?

Spin up a hetzner CAX11 (4GB RAM, 40GB disk) for $4.13/mo and follow the project's official install docs.

Data last refreshed May 7, 2026.

Similar open-source projects

Projects in our directory that replace the same SaaS or share topics with Simple, reliable & efficient distributed task queue in Go.

Frequently asked questions

Last verified . Data refreshes every 30 minutes.